Me, Myself, and I
Steel Tormentor are a traditional Heavy metal band based in the wilds of north Mayo on the west coast of Ireland. They were formed in 1996 by guitarist and vocalist James Kelly as a studio project. It wasn't until early 2004 that James found a line up stable enough to record the debut album "Unleashed". He was joined for the recording process by Seanie Walsh on drums and Paul Newell on bass guitar. The album was produced by James in his home studio.

The album got such a great response when it was released that a gigging line up was put together to help promote it. In came original member John Hanly on bass, Norman Rafter on guitar and Paul Donnellan on drums. With this line up the band toured the UK with Marshall Law, made their first appearance at the Bloodstock Metal Festival in England, Up The Hammers festival in Greece and along the way supported Saxon.

After nearly a year without a drummer, Kevin Ryder replaced Paul Donnellan on drums in March 2008 and in July 2008 John Hanly left the band. Over a two week period in August and October 2008 the remaining members joined by Paul Newell on bass entered Remaster Studio in Italy to record the second album entitled "Return of a King". The album is due for release in 2009.

  • Interview with Rock on the web up now

    Interview with Graig for rockontheweb.co.uk

    I’ll start with a couple of pretty generic questions. First of all, could you please introduce yourself and the band to our readers?

    My name is James Kelly vocalist/guitarist & founding member of Irish traditional metal band steel tormentor


    What were your primary influences when forming Steel Tormentor and have they changed or developed over the years?

    The first time I saw Iron Maiden live!!! I was a big Maiden fan anyway but seeing them live for the first time (on the X Factor tour) it just made something click with me. The very next day I started searching for band mates. I have a passion for traditional heavy metal & its stronger now than it ever was. The song writing & musicianship is much better these days every member of ST can play that’s for sure. I've worked allot on the vocal side of things over the years to & these days we are tuned down to C# instead of a standard tuning .It has helped my voice but it has also given the band a much heavier low end sound.


    Obviously quite a bit of time passed between you forming the band in 1996 and the release of the debut album in 2004. Can you talk us through the early days of the band and the differences (if any) between then and now in terms of style or approach? Has the band always been your project or did it start as a group of friends?

    ST has always been my project right from day one.

    From ’96 to about 2003 the band was a 3 piece playing local pubs myself on guitar & vocals John Hanly on bass & Ian Ferguson on drums. Myself & John were best mates & Ian was a cousin .Our set list was made up of classic rock & metal numbers we just did it for fun really.

    A lot of time & money has gone into ST since the early days so we take it a bit more seriously these days.



    Recording albums with your own money is obviously not the cheapest of businesses to be in, but are there any other reasons that it's taken nearly 5 years since the release of the debut to have your second album ready?

    We did gig a lot between 2004 & 2007 toured the UK played Bloodstock, Up the Hammers festival in Athens etc so we kept ourselves busy. Line up problems was the main reason we couldn’t get into a studio to record. Paul Donnellan the drummer spent most of his time in Dublin at college so that meant our time as a band in the rehearsal room was very limited. After the trip to Athens I knew we had to move on & bring in a new drummer. Paul was a great drummer but he just couldn’t give us 100%. Little did I know it would take a year to find a decent replacement in the shape of Kevin Ryder. We did audition a lot of drummers but Kevin was a different class & a sound bloke it was worth the wait it in the end.


    Melodic metal bands formed in Ireland in the mid-90s are as rare as hens’ teeth. How difficult was it getting Steel Tormentor off the ground in the early days, and were there any problems getting opportunities in that sort of environment?

    Well surprisingly once Unleashed was released we started getting some great reviews which led to decent support & festival slots. The hub of the Irish scene was based around Dublin & Belfast so being stuck on the west coast we were able to develop away from the spotlight so to speak. By the time Unleashed was released we had a solid album under our belts which caught everyone in the scene off guard.



    Traditional and power metal are finally creeping back onto the unsigned scene here in Glasgow and other parts of the UK. In terms of the metal scene in Ireland, or your part of it at least, have you witnessed any sort of improvement (from the traditionalist’s point of view) in your years as part of it?
